He’s walking down a hallway, passes by two servants cleaning a room who don’t notice him and are talking about something else entirely when one of them (a man) says “You’re such a tease!” and normally he can fight it off. Shudder and go about his day because they TALKED ABOUT THIS. He and Ardyn lanced this wound in the Void and scarred it over. But he’s not braced for it. He’s not in any conversation or in any kind of social event where those words might come up and the man’s voice is JUST RIGHT and suddenly Nox is-
Back in Gralea. Scared and lost and trapped without any weapon but the Ring that whispers in his head and burns his hand, without any of his friends (Ignis is BLIND and they are both unarmed are they okay? They have to be okay don’t believe Ardyn that they’re dying he always lies-lies-lies-), searching-searching-searching for Prompto and crying-screaming-breaking when all he finds is an empty husk of an MT wrapped in an illusion of blond hair and freckles (but what if it isn’t, what if he’s walking away from Prompto while his friend screams and begs and Noctis cannot hear-). He’s stumbling for days-nights-eternities through claustrophobic halls, harried by MT units and chased by the daemon that Won’t Stop Hunting him. That can feel his magic unless he grinds-grinds-grinds it down into his core until he feels like he’s dead all while the Thing-With-Ardyn’s voice cackles-
Such a tease such a tease such a tease sUcH A tEaSE
Nox comes back to himself, shivering and panting and burning up inside from suppressing his magic so hard and for so long, in some kind of safe room buried in the oldest parts of the Citadel. He’s alone and the stones are old and cramped and cold and for a moment he panics because what if he’s really back there no-no-no-no-.
Then he registers Regis’s magic, curling through the stones, vibrating with an ever increasing worry-comfort-fretting that can only mean he is HERE and ALIVE and- and-
And Nox remembers where he is. What’s going on. What happened. He carefully doesn’t think about what set him off (he doesn’t want to fall into that trap again) as he makes his way out of the safe room and stumbles off to find Axis. Axis tracks him down the moment he lets his magic relax, opens his mouth to yell, shuts it quietly when he sees just how pale and hunched in on himself Nox is.
“You’ve been missing for three days,” Axis fusses as he drags Nox off to eat something.
“Flashback.” Nox rasps back, because really that’s all he can say as Ardyn tears into the room with wild eyes and Regis on his heels. Because Ardyn has enough guilt issues, he doesn’t need that one dug up from its grave just because a servant said something only Nox is scared of.
